#cf6636 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cf6636 is composed of 81.2% red, 40%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.7%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 18.8 degrees, a saturation of 61.4% and a lightness of 51.2%. #cf6636 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c6c with #9f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#cf6636 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cf6636 has RGB values of R:207, G:102,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.74,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13592118.

Hex triplet cf6636 #cf6636
RGB Decimal 207, 102, 54 rgb(207,102,54)
RGB Percent 81.2, 40, 21.2 rgb(81.2%,40%,21.2%)
CMYK 0, 51, 74, 19
HSL 18.8°, 61.4, 51.2 hsl(18.8,61.4%,51.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 18.8°, 73.9, 81.2
Web Safe cc6633 #cc6633
CIE-LAB 55.111, 38.218, 45.265
XYZ 31.15, 23.037, 6.296
xyY 0.515, 0.381, 23.037
CIE-LCH 55.111, 59.241, 49.826
CIE-LUV 55.111, 83.917, 39.956
Hunter-Lab 47.997, 31.852, 25.821
Binary 11001111, 01100110, 00110110

Shades and Tints of #cf6636

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050201 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cf6636

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c7f79 is the less saturated color, while #ff5406 is the most saturated one.
